Output 45344174eb658c1666b963b50e472575954655ddd80b39da4c51e2bb33e23646:0

value
10188837
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8efcea23e95395a29fa6bf59f938ac1b3f6b7daa OP_EQUALVERIFY OP_CHECKSIG
address
1E33w4CSuegLdJaZdimAnZX3fcs6EqSQty
transaction
45344174eb658c1666b963b50e472575954655ddd80b39da4c51e2bb33e23646
spent
true